Wigan is a town in Lancashire which is positioned on the River Douglas, and is centrally located to Manchester and Liverpool city centres. This is great for commuters to all major cities in the UK as it is located on the main rail line to London. During the industrial revolution, Wigan experienced an economic expansion and a rapid rise in the population. Wigan then became known as a major mill town and coal mining district. The first coal mine was established at Wigan in 1450 which ceased during the later part of the 20th century.

The price of property to rent in Wigan starts at around £375 per month for a one bedroom modern apartment, rising to £425 per month for a two bedroom terrace or £450 and above, for one with a garden. Two bedroom flats cost between £375 and £450. Houses start at £495 per month for three bedrooms and rise to between £550 - £650 per month, depending on the size and condition of the property. For the larger houses, which in areas such as Orrell and Ashton in Makerfield, tenants can expect to pay between £800 and £950 per month..
